Family demands justice for murdered 27 years old daughter as they buried remains

Emeka OkaforUmuahia

.

 The vicinity of the sleepy Community of EziamaCommunity in Ahiazu Mbaise Local Council of Imo State, last Saturday, 28th January,2023 was charged with anger and revenge as the body of one her young enterprising youths was laid to rest after her remains was exhumed from a shallow grave and later given second  burial at her father’s Compound as her family demands for justice on those allegedly mastermind her death.

Recall that the Imo State Command of the Nigeria Police Spokesman, CSP Michael Abattam, had last November, 2022 while briefing Journalists in Owerri, the State capital confirmed the arrest of some suspects behind the gruesome murder  of one Miss Uchechi Joy Nwachukwu at her place of work in Owerri.

The State Command spokesman had also during the briefing revealed that the body of the 34 years old lady has also been exhumed.

CSP Michael Abattam, said Miss Nwachukwu had left home for work on October 24, 2022, and never returned.

Abattam revealed that Nwachukwu’s corpse was found in a shallow grave at the back of a gas station, where she worked, after a thorough search by police investigators.

The police image maker narrated: “Following a case of Missing Person reported on the 24/10/2022 by the family of young woman, Miss Joy UchechiNwachukwu, aged, 36yrs who left home for work and after a futile search, the family decided to complain to the Commissioner of Police through a petition written by one Pastor Mrs Precious Abara

However, at the burial of the murdered Miss UchechiJoy Nwachukwu emotions were let loose as mourners who were mostly youths and  other relations as her remains was interred in her family compound including family members, who could not hold back their tears as the body of the once promising young lady who life was cut short was lowered into the grave.

Speaking to Journalists, the immediate senior to late Uchechi Joy, Clifford Nwachukwu disclosed that late Uchechi was a  graduate of Business Administration from Federal Polytechnics Nekede while narrated his last moment with her late sister.

 “We returned home on the 21th October, 2022 for the burial of one of our Uncles after the burial we all retuned back to our different places of abode, after three days, my younger sister called me, complaining that  Uchechi’s moble phone lines was not going through which I tried, after three days later, we received a report that her remains was found in a shallow grave and from Police Investigation so far revealed that she was killed at her place of work.

He commended the Homicide Department of the State Command of the Nigeria Police for the Successful  break through so far it has handled the matter.

“I feel so bad about the way she was murdered, she was worked at the Gas Plant as the company’s Accountant, since the suspects have  been arrested, I handover everything over to God and that justice must prevail, in e want the matter charged to Court”.

He decried the situation whereby the proprietor of the Gas Plant has not visited the bereaved family after the discovery, “ Since the discovery of my sister’s body in a shallow grave within the gas premises, the proprietorof the gas plant has not shown up or paid any sympathy visit to the family”

Speaking also, the 78 years old father of the late Uchechi Mr Sunday Nwachukwu, a retired Bricklayer, regretted that the offence of  his late daughter was her diligent in trying to protect another person’s investment.

He collaborated the story of his son as to the last day she had spent with the family members during her last visit on the 21st October,2022, “ She was hale and hearty, all I started hearing was that she was missing and  the next we heard was that her corpse was discovered from a shallow grave.

“My daughter was a God fearing person, she was not greedy or covetous over other person’s wealth or property”, he disclosed

He appealed to the State government to ensure that justice prevails, “I have left everything for government because I know that it is only government that has the capacity to prosecute the matter but for those behind this evil, they will never go unpunished before God”

For Madam Veronica Nwachukwu, mother of the deceased “The day we received the news, I lost appetite for food and became unconscious, I am totally traumatized. If the Police should release the suspects under their detention, they will not go unpunished, what I demand is for justice”.
